Texas Governor Greg Abbott hath signed a bill, me hearties, makin' Texas thar first state in th' union to give law enforcement officers th' authority to arrest scurvy dogs who illegally enter th' state. This measure, SB 4, was signed into law on Monday durin' a ceremony at th' base o' th' border wall in Brownsville, Texas. The bill be part o' a package o' measures designed to decrease th' flow o' migrants enterin' th' state from Mexico. Th' Texas Legislature passed these bills durin' two special sessions this fall, aimin' to keep these landlubbers at bay!
